Understanding Probability: How it Influences Outcomes

Probability plays a crucial role in determining the likelihood of various outcomes in games involving chance. By quantifying uncertainty, players can make informed decisions that can significantly affect their success. For each peg that a disc encounters, the potential paths it may take diverge, shaping the final result.

To grasp this concept better, consider that probability can be expressed as a fraction, percentage, or decimal. For example, if there are 10 possible outcomes, the chance of a specific outcome occurring is 1 in 10, or 10%. This numerical representation allows players to measure risk versus reward effectively.

One critical aspect of probability in games of chance is the law of large numbers. This principle states that as the number of trials increases, the experimental probability will converge towards the theoretical probability. Consequently, consistent play can reveal long-term trends that may assist in predicting future outcomes. Thus, players should adopt a mindset that values patience and resilience.

Risk Management: Balancing Stakes to Maximize Wins

Effective risk management is crucial for enhancing your performance in any gambling scenario. Striking the right balance between your stakes and potential rewards can significantly affect your overall success. Here are several actionable insights to consider:

  • Assess Your Bankroll: Before placing any bets, determine your total available funds. This will set the foundation for your staking strategy.
  • Establish a Bet Limit: Set a maximum amount you are willing to wager per session. This prevents substantial losses and helps maintain control over your finances.
  • Diversify Your Bets: Instead of placing all your funds on one outcome, consider spreading your bets across multiple rounds or variations. This can minimize the impact of unfavorable results.
  • Use a Percentage Model: Allocate a specific percentage of your bankroll for each bet. For instance, betting 2-5% per round often reduces risk while still allowing for significant returns.
  • Think Long-term: Focus on sustained profitability rather than quick wins. Develop a consistent approach that prioritizes steady growth over high-stakes gambling.
  • Evaluate Risk vs. Reward: Analyze the odds before placing a bet. Favor options that offer favorable payouts in relation to the potential risk involved.

Implementing these principles can foster a more calculated approach to your wagering activities.
